  • Page 9: Chapter 1. General Information

    Chapter 1. General information The IBM EXP400 Storage Expansion Unit, referred to in this manual as expansion unit, provides high-capacity, small computer system interface (SCSI) disk storage. It supports up to seven Ultra320 SCSI hard disk drives on each half of the dual bus. It delivers fast, high-volume data transfer, retrieval, and storage functions across multiple drives, to multiple hosts.

  • Page 19: Power Features

    Box ID switch SW2 is a 10-position rotary switch that sets the expansion unit ID using values 0 through 9. System-management software, such as IBM Director or ServeRAID Manager, uses this ID when it provides data and alerts for the expansion unit.

  • Page 24 SCSI bus and ID assignment, based on its physical location in the expansion unit and the setting of configuration switch SW3. This prevents a SCSI ID conflict in a specific bus mode. IBM EXP400 Storage Expansion Unit Type 1733: Hardware Maintenance Manual and Troubleshooting Guide...
  • Page 25 The switch positions configure the SCSI ID assignment. Switch positions 1, 2, and 3 are set to Off for rack enclosures. Rack enclosure SCSI IDs are identified from left to right. The SCSI addresses are 0, 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14.
  • Page 26 Switch position 4 - Reserved This switch position is reserved and set to Off (the default). IBM EXP400 Storage Expansion Unit Type 1733: Hardware Maintenance Manual and Troubleshooting Guide...
